Look at things as they CAN be

This year I chose 10 books I wanted to read over this year. The one I’m reading now is The Magic of Thinking Big by Dr. David J. Schwartz. This book was written in 1959 …

“Look at things not as they are, but as they can be. Visualization adds value to everything.  A big thinker always visualizes what can be done in the future.  He isn’t stuck with the present.”

Read it again.  Sit with it for a bit.

How could we apply this to our clients?  Or our community?  Here’s the thing—we have the great privilege to cast a new vision for the lives of our clients and free them from the lies they have been told about themselves.  We get to help them paint a new picture of their future.  That future may be free from the bondage of an unhealthy relationship.  Or freedom from the feelings of worthlessness that come at the hands of abuse or neglect. We have the opportunity to ADD VALUE each time we interact with them.

The same is true for our own lives.  If we run around talking about the challenges of our present—my car’s a heap, my house is a mess, I’m struggling paycheck to paycheck—we’d remain discouraged.  We have to envision a different future…one where our relationships are rewarding and there is an abundance of resources at our disposal.  Dr. Schwartz writes, “It isn’t what one has that’s important.  Rather, it’s how much one is planning to get that counts. The price tag the world puts on us is just about identical to the one we put on ourselves.”

It’s easier to be content in our circumstances when we have an understanding that it’s temporary and a vision for what will be.

Take some time to THINK BIG this week.  Cast a vision for your future. Shine a light on the future for someone else.
